Abstract

The embodiment of the invention discloses a multifunctional remote control intelligent breaker of an electric energy meter, which comprises: a central processing unit; the electric brake control device comprises a transmission mechanism and an opening and closing driving device, the transmission mechanism is in transmission connection with the electric brake, the opening and closing driving device drives the transmission mechanism to move so as to enable the electric brake to be opened or closed, and the opening and closing driving device is electrically connected with the central processing unit; the remote communication module is used for receiving and sending information through a network and is electrically connected with the central processing unit; the electrical information monitoring module is electrically connected with the central processing unit; the environment information monitoring module comprises a temperature sensor, a smoke sensor and a gas sensor, and is electrically connected with the central processing unit. The invention can remotely control the opening and closing of the breaker and monitor the environmental change, thereby ensuring that the potential safety hazard is not brought when the breaker is remotely controlled to be closed.

Description

Multifunctional remote control's electric energy meter intelligent circuit breaker
Technical Field
The invention relates to the field of circuit breakers, in particular to a multifunctional remote control intelligent circuit breaker for an electric energy meter.
Background
Most of the existing prepayment electric energy meters have the functions of automatic arrearage circuit breaking and automatic circuit breaking for circuit protection, but the prepayment electric energy meters cannot be switched on after being switched off, manual switching on the spot is needed, in order to control the switching on and off of the circuit conveniently, a circuit breaker for automatically controlling the switching on and off of an electric brake appears on the market, for example, a patent with the publication number of CN206292918U, the circuit breaker has a single function, and can be switched on only depending on a payment signal of the electric energy meter, for example, when the circuit is switched off due to arrearage, the automatic switching on can be realized after a user finishes recharging, but when the circuit is switched off due to circuit protection, for example, when the circuit is switched off due to overload, short circuit and the like, the prepayment electric energy meter still needs. And when the environment changes to possibly influence the safety, the electric energy meter still can rely on the payment signal of the electric energy meter to close the switch, so that the potential safety hazard exists, the environment cannot be intelligently identified, and whether the switch should be closed or not can be judged, particularly, when gas leaks, if the circuit breaker is suddenly closed due to the payment signal, circuit sparks are possibly generated to cause fire.
Disclosure of Invention
The technical problem to be solved by the embodiment of the invention is to provide a multifunctional remote-control intelligent breaker for an electric energy meter, which can remotely control the opening and closing of the breaker, can monitor environmental changes, and further ensures that potential safety hazards cannot be brought when the breaker is remotely controlled to be closed.
In order to achieve the above object, the present invention discloses a multifunctional remote controlled intelligent breaker for an electric energy meter, comprising:
a central processing unit;
the electric brake control device comprises a transmission mechanism and an opening and closing driving device, the transmission mechanism is in transmission connection with the electric brake, the opening and closing driving device drives the transmission mechanism to move so as to enable the electric brake to be opened or closed, and the opening and closing driving device is electrically connected with the central processing unit;
a remote communication module for receiving and transmitting information over a network, the remote communication module being electrically connected to the central processor;
the electric information monitoring module is respectively and electrically connected with circuits at two ends of the electric brake, is used for respectively monitoring voltage and current at two ends of the electric brake, and is electrically connected with the central processing unit;
the environment information monitoring module comprises a temperature sensor, a smoke sensor and a gas sensor, and is electrically connected with the central processing unit.
Preferably, the voice device is further included and electrically connected with the central processing unit.
Preferably, the sound-emitting device comprises a buzzer.
Preferably, the remote communication module comprises a GSM module.
Compared with the prior art, the invention has the beneficial effects that:
through the remote communication module, a user can send a signal to the circuit breaker through a network, the central processing unit controls the driving device to drive the circuit breaker to be opened and closed after receiving the opening and closing signal, the circuit breaker is remotely controlled to be opened and closed, and the user does not need to manually close the circuit on site, so that the remote control circuit breaker is more convenient and safer;
the electric information monitoring module is electrically connected with a home-entry circuit at the rear end of the electric brake, can count the electric quantity information of the home-entry circuit and send the electric quantity information to the cloud server or the user mobile phone for storage at any time through the remote communication device, and further can count and display the electric quantity used at any moment, so that the situation that an electric energy meter can only see the total electric quantity is more intuitive;
the electric information monitoring module is electrically connected with a power transmission circuit at the front end of the switch, can obtain current and voltage parameters in real time and send the current and voltage parameters to the central processing unit, and when the central processing unit receives a switching-on instruction, if the current and voltage parameters are overlarge, the switching-on instruction is not executed, so that unsafe conditions that sparks are generated due to overlarge voltage and current or household appliances are damaged during switching-on and the like are avoided;
the central processing unit controls the driving device to drive the disconnecting switch when the monitoring environment is unsafe such as the gas concentration is too high, and can monitor whether the gas concentration is too high in advance when receiving a closing instruction, and does not execute the closing instruction when the gas concentration is too high, so that potential safety hazards are reduced;
the remote communication module adopts a GSM module, and when the environment monitoring information module and the electric information monitoring module send abnormal signals to the central processing unit, the central processing unit can control the remote communication module to send warning short messages, dial warning calls or directly give an alarm through the near field communication module.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be described in further detail with reference to the accompanying drawings of fig. 1.
Referring to fig. 1, the intelligent circuit breaker of the multifunctional remote control electric energy meter comprises a central processing unit 4, a switch control device, a remote communication module 7, an electric information monitoring module 8, an environmental information monitoring module 6 and a sound generating device 5.
The electric brake control device comprises a transmission mechanism 21 and an opening and closing driving device 22, an electric brake 1 is arranged on the power transmission line, one end of the transmission mechanism 21 is connected with the electric brake 1, the other end of the transmission mechanism 21 is connected with the opening and closing driving device 22, the opening and closing driving device 22 preferably adopts a motor, and the transmission mechanism 21 preferably adopts a crank and rocker mechanism, such as: when the switch 1 is a knife switch, the knife switch is used as a rocker and is rotationally connected with one end of the connecting rod, a crank is fixedly connected to a rotating shaft of the motor and is rotationally connected with the other end of the connecting rod, so that when the motor rotates and is linked with the crank to rotate, the connecting rod is driven to do plane compound motion to link the swing of the knife switch to switch on or switch off. The open/close driving device 22 is electrically connected to the central processing unit 4, and the open/close driving device 22 receives the open/close signal of the central processing unit 4 to drive the open/close of the switch 1, and feeds back the signal to the central processing unit 4 after the operation is completed, so that the central processing unit 4 knows the open/close state of the switch 1.
The voltage reduction rectification circuit 3 is electrically connected with a power transmission line at the front end of the electric brake 1 to take power, reduce voltage and rectify the power, and supplies power to the central processing unit 4, the opening and closing driving device 22, the remote communication module 7, the electric information monitoring module 8, the environmental information monitoring module 6 and the sound generating device 5.
The electric information monitoring module 8 is electrically connected with the household power transmission line at the rear end of the electric brake 1, and monitors the household voltage and current. The electric information monitoring module 8 is electrically connected with the central processing unit 4, and sends the numerical signals of the voltage and the current to the central processing unit 4 at any moment. The electric information monitoring module 8 is preferably an electric quantity transmitter which is produced by Shanghai gush and latitude automatic control complete equipment company Limited and has the model of YWD-I (U).
Environmental monitoring module 6 is connected with central processing unit 4 electricity, and environmental monitoring module 6 includes temperature sensor, smoke transducer, gas sensor, and environmental monitoring module 6 sends the numerical signal of temperature, smog concentration, gas concentration to central processing unit 4. The environment monitoring module 6 preferably adopts a MEMS combustible gas sensor with the model of GM-402B produced by Zhengzhou weisheng electronic technology limited company for monitoring the gas concentration, a temperature and humidity sensor with the model of ZS05 for monitoring the temperature, and a MEMS smoke gas sensor with the model of GM-202B for monitoring the smoke concentration.
The remote communication module 7 is electrically connected with the central processing unit 4, and the remote communication module 7 sends the voltage numerical value information, the current numerical value information, the temperature numerical value information, the smoke concentration numerical value information and the gas concentration numerical value information which are processed by the central processing unit 4 to the cloud server in a network signal mode for storage and statistics; the remote communication module 7 also receives command signals of switching on and switching off from the cloud server and sends the command signals to the central processing unit 4. The remote communication module 7 adopts a GSM module with model number IM200 produced by Shenzhen Ruiyun communication technology Limited.
The central processing unit 4 controls the opening and closing driving device 22 to drive the switch 1 to open or close according to the opening and closing instruction sent by the remote communication module 7. When the temperature that environmental monitoring module 6 sent to central processing unit 4, smog concentration, the numerical value signal of gas concentration is unusual too high, central processing unit 4 control switching drive arrangement 22 drive switch 1 switching-on, and the signal priority that environmental monitoring module 6 sent is superior to the signal that telecommunications module 7 sent, when the environmental parameter that environmental monitoring module 6 sent is unusual promptly, central processing unit 4 can not control the switching-on even receive the switching-on instruction that telecommunications module 7 sent yet, guarantee that the environment is unusual switch-on suddenly of switch-on 1. The central processing unit 4 preferably adopts a PIC16C series single chip microcomputer.
The sound generating device 5 is electrically connected with the central processing unit 4, when the central processing unit 4 receives the environmental information parameter abnormality sent by the environment monitoring module 6, the central processing unit 4 sends a sound generating signal to the sound generating device 5 to enable the sound generating device 5 to generate sound for alarming, and the sound generating device 5 preferably adopts a buzzer.
The user can look over the power consumption condition of oneself from high in the clouds server through cell-phone APP to send switching-off or closing instruction, make things convenient for safety more.
